Teixeira
(usa Linux Mint)
Enviado em 27/11/2009 - 14:00h
Há muito tempo atrás não havia como alterar a refresh rate, pois todos os periféricos usavam os padrões do IBM-PC, portanto todos tinham rigorosamente as mesmas caracteristicas, pois acompanhavam um padrão (não era o padre Marcelo Rossi, que também é um "padrão").
Depois do advento do Windows, muitos desses periféricos passaram a adotar não mais os padrões do hardware básico, mas os padrões modificados para atender às especificações da Microsoft, que fazia parcerias assim dessa forma (lembra das siglas LIM e MMX?).
No windows, se uma configuração de video não for aceita, o sistema "desarma" e volta para uma configuração padrão, mais segura. Isso está de acordo como os padrões da Microsoft, mas não exatamente de acordo com os padrões de hardware IBM-PC.
Então no Linux você poderá informar qualquer dado, mesmo fora de padrão, como por exemplo 600 em vez de 60, ou qualquer número como 54, 56, 72, 80, 1234567890, uma vez que em tese o limite hoje existente poderá nao existir amanhã (quem sabe haja no futuro algum monitor super-especial que aguente 600KHertz?). A taxa de vertical refresh é determinada pelo fabricante do monitor, e não tem nada a ver com o sistema operacional.
Alguns monitores profissionais simplesmente não funcionam no Windows devido a esse automatismo.
A filtragem de dados no Linux fica por conta do usuário administrador. Por isso é preciso muito cuidado e atenção antes de dar um [enter], especialmente em termos de configuração.
Vou-lhe dizer que não sei como mexer com a xvrefresh do ubuntu, porque nenhum dos monitores que possuo (Samsung 793V, 550v e Goldstar 14B - muito antigo) jamais precisou que eu mexesse nisso.
Tinha de reconfigurar drivers de video e de cada monitor no windows, mas no linux não foi preciso.
Na verdade, tive problemas com o monitor Goldstar quanto fui instalar o Kurumin, pois a versão 7.0 era "moderna demais" para aquele monitor e a tela "virava" por parêmetros excessivos de resolução e de refresh rate.
No Kurumin (baseado no Knoppix) tem uns cheatcodes especiais, que são mais ou menos isso, e que devem ser informados na hora do boot:
versão 2.21:
knoppix screen=800x600 xvrefresh=60 xdepth=8
versão 7.0:
kurumin screen=800x600 xvrefresh=60 xdepth=8
sendo que essa screen= deve ser informada com a resolução típica do monitor, geralmente 1024x768 e xdepth= hoje em dia deve ser algo como 24 ou 32. Não tem problema se informar errado; simplesmente funciona mal.
xdepth é a quantidade de cores. Também não tem importância informar errado. Ou sai desbotado, ou funcionam muito bem, ou fica abaixo do esperado. O número 24 atende a praticamente todos os usos;
xvrefresh= refere-se ao que estamos discutindo, é a taxa de atualização vertical do monitor, que vai (na prática) de 54 a 70, mas que é o único parâmetro que pode danificar fisicamente o monitor. Seu default é 60, considerado um valor seguro para a maioria dos casos.
A distro que utilizo atualmente, o Big Linux, é baseada em Ubuntu, já foi atualizado da 9.04 para 9.10 e não tive problema algum.
Outros usuários estão tendo algum problema aqui, outro ali, mas nenhum dessa monta.
Mas o caminho das pedras é por aí mesmo.